In Atlanta, these terms are often used interchangeably. A criminal defense lawyer specializes in defending individuals accused of crimes. They work to protect your rights and build the strongest possible case for you, whether it's a misdemeanor or a felony charge in Georgia.
You should consider hiring a criminal lawyer in Atlanta as soon as you are arrested or if you believe you are under investigation. Early intervention is key to potentially influencing the outcome of your case, especially before any formal charges are filed by the district attorney.
The difficulty of a criminal case in Atlanta depends heavily on the specifics. Cases involving complex evidence, multiple defendants, or serious charges like murder or large-scale drug offenses present significant challenges. A seasoned defense attorney can assess the unique hurdles of your situation.

Cases with substantial evidence against the defendant, like strong witness testimony or forensic proof, are inherently challenging to beat in Atlanta. However, a skilled defense lawyer can challenge the prosecution's evidence, explore procedural errors, and build alternative narratives to create doubt.
A lawyer is a broad term for someone licensed to practice law. A criminal lawyer, specifically, focuses on criminal law, representing clients accused of crimes. In Atlanta, if you're facing criminal charges, you need the specialized expertise of a criminal defense lawyer.
